May not be good for all, but a GODSEND for many!
This moisturizer (that is not at all like a serum) has a gel-cream consistency-- So, it is not going to be great for all skin types. A lot of those with drier skins may not be happy with it. (I hear the one w/ SPF is way thicker, but haven't used it myself.) However, this is great for combo and oiler skin types! It isn't drying, yet it isn't greasy. Amazing! There is a tingle when you apply it (that can be attributed to the menthol), and I've found it to be quite minimal, but maybe others might be bothered by it. I've found my skin to be brighter, rosier, and more clear! There are a lot of natural ingredients, and they leave out the parabens. (Yay!) I've heard some people complain about price, but if you want a good, name-brand, department store/boutique, product, you're going to have to pay a little more than you would for neutrogena, dove, or biore, (and in my opinion, this is a far superior product w/ better ingredients). And this really is not that pricy when compared to other products sold at Sephora. This is very fairly priced. I do wish it weren't in a clear glass bottle, for I would think that this would degrade the efficacy of ingredients. I would not recommend storage in the bathroom, (extreme heat and light is bad!). I know some people balk at the fact that there isn't any SPF. They do have a version with SPF, but I think it has a much different consistency. Personally, I don't always like an added SPF in my daily moisturizer, b/c of the added greasiness. I just use a mineral makeup for sunscreen. (I love Everyday Minerals!) When I'm at the beach, though, I'll use an actual sunscreen cream. Anyway, all in all, this is a very nice product that is worth trying.
